The Official Pathway to Acquiring a Norwegian Driver's License
For individuals moving to Norway or those going back to square one, the process of acquiring a real license includes a number of mandatory actions. The system is developed to guarantee that every motorist is thoroughly prepared for Norwegian traffic conditions.
Secret Steps in the Official Process:
- First-Aid Course (Førstehjelpskurs): Mandatory for all novice license candidates in Norway.
- Traffic Basic Course (Trafikalt grunnkurs): A foundational 17-hour course covering basic road safety, darkness driving, and mishap handling.
- Vision Test and Medical Evaluation: Ensuring the candidate meets the health requirements set by the Directorate of Health.
- Theory Test (Teoritentamen): A computer-based examination screening understanding of traffic rules, roadway signs, and driving theory.
- Practical Driving Lessons and Mandatory Training: This consists of specific modules on slippery road driving (glattkjøring), long-distance driving, and city traffic.
- Practical Driving Test (Praktisk prøve): A last driving test with a main sensor from Statens vegvesen.

For migrants and foreign nationals showing up in Norway, the procedure of getting an authentic Norwegian driver's license depends greatly on the native land.
EEA/ EU Citizens
People holding a valid motorist's license released by an EEA/EU member state can generally drive in Norway utilizing their existing license till it ends. However, they can choose to exchange it Nettbutikk For Norsk Førerkort a Norwegian license without taking brand-new tests, provided they have established official residency.
Non-EEA/ Non-EU Citizens
If a license was provided outside the EEA/EU, the rules are much stricter:
- Grace Period: New homeowners can typically use their foreign license for approximately 3 months after registering their residency in Norway.
- The Exchange Window: To get an authentic Norwegian license without rebooting the entire training program, candidates from specific approved countries must pass a practical driving test within one year of moving to Norway.
- Full Training Required: If the license is from a non-approved nation, the applicant needs to finish the full Norwegian motorist training program, consisting of the standard course, theory test, and dry run.

2. Just how much does it generally cost to get a chauffeur's license in Norway lawfully?
Due to compulsory training hours, driving school fees, and main testing fees, getting a Category B (vehicle) license legally in Norway is among the most expensive on the planet, typically ranging from 25,000 to 45,000 NOK (approx. ₤ 2,300 to ₤ 4,200 GBP), depending upon the number of practice lessons a private requirements.
3. Can I drive in Norway with a United States or Canadian chauffeur's license?
Visitors can drive in Norway for as much as three months utilizing a valid foreign license, frequently supplemented by an International Driving Permit (IDP). However, locals moving to Norway needs to convert or get a Norwegian license within the timeframe defined by immigration and road guidelines.
